The western astrologers divide the natal chart into twelve Houses. The time and place of birth are of prime importance. These houses actually signify the divisions of the sky both visible and the invisible part that lies hidden by the earth. There are many different theories regarding the method of calculation of divisions.
Old astrologers used the word house as a synonym for rulership. The houses in a natal chart are said to be the ‘departments of life’. They play an important role in the shaping the character and fate of a person.
Significance
Each house is believed to be associated with specific distinguishing characteristics.
- First House – It affects the physical appearance, personality, presence and individuality of a person. It may also specify the manner of birth.
- Second House – It rules one’s ethical sense, money, material pleasures, rewards, innate talents, and stability. It usually affects the present state of affairs.
- Third House – It is related to communication abilities, mental outlook, education and perception.
- Fourth House – It rules one’s domestic life, parents, home and heritage. It also affects the sources of nourishment.
- Fifth House – It governs romance and love relations, children, ego, creativity, gambling and acceptability to change.
- Sixth House – It affects employment opportunities, relations with one’s boss, general health, habits, rituals and pastimes.
- Seventh House – It is related to marriage, partnerships and one’s receptivity to others.
- Eighth House – It is associated with sex, regeneration, inheritance and union of the heart.
- Ninth House – It is allied with travel, higher education, aims and aspirations.
- Tenth House – It rules the profession, public image, reputation and morality.
- Eleventh House – It affects one’s attitude, friendships and social values.
- Twelfth House – It reflects the secretive nature, concealed motives, escapism and charity.
Rulership
From a traditional point of view, the list of rulership is as follows :
Aries – Mars, Taurus – Venus, Gemini – Mercury, Cancer – Moon, Leo – Sun, Virgo – Mercury, Libra – Venus, Scorpio – Mars, Sagittarius – Jupiter, Capricorn – Saturn, Aquarius – Saturn, Pisces – Jupiter.
House Systems
There are many house systems that are followed today, most of which are universally accepted as they are substitutes. Some popular ones are Placidus, Equal, Whole sign, Regiomontanus, Meridian, Campanus, Porphyry and Krusinski.
